FiniteStates
About
Solve simple puzzles using different models of computation - almost like programming with them. Built with JavaScript and the HTML canvas. The project is open source and can be viewed here: https://github.com/shailpatels/FiniteStates.
Anonymous stats on how each level is solved gets saved and uploaded to my personal server, this includes things like the number of levels completed, how many states and transitions used, how many tries a level took, etc. If you prefer not to have anything sent you can turn of your internet after the page has loaded and the rest of the game should work fine. The data is completely anonymous and can not be used to track you, it will be used to later create a scoreboard for solutions for each level and for my undergraduate thesis which will be about learning and video games.
Press the 'help' button on-screen for a list of instructions and other tips about the different models of computation.